Obtaining

Tool racks are crafted using six planks of the same type of wood.

Usage

Tool racks can be attached to the side of a solid block. If the block is removed, the tool rack will pop off.

To place a tool in the tool rack, right-click with the tool on one corner of the tool rack – the tool will be displayed on the tool rack. Tool racks can hold up to four tools, one in each corner.

To remove a tool from the tool rack, right-click on the displayed tool.
